MONTEREY, Calif. (September 27, 2008) The Graves Yamaha team riders Ben Bostrom, Eric Bostrom, Jason DiSalvo and Josh Herrin met Dave “Pappy” Porter and his F/A 18 Super Hornet squadron pilots at the Monterey airport on Friday. The three F/A 18 Super Hornets will be doing the opening fly-by at this weekend’s Corona AMA Superbike Finale. Race information is also available at www.supermotousa.com. Mazda Raceway Laguna Seca was established in 1957. The world-renowned raceway has been operated since its inception by the Sports Car Racing Association of the Monterey Peninsula (SCRAMP), a not-for-profit 501C(4) corporation. Each race season, SCRAMP donates its net proceeds to the volunteer groups that help put on the races. Mazda Raceway Laguna Seca’s world-class 2008 racing schedule includes the Corona AMA Superbike Finale September 27-28 and the Monterey Sports Car Championships featuring the American Le Mans Series October 17-19.
